Car insurance: Daihatsu 'could help drivers cut costs'

Monday, 06 April 2009

Motorists keen to reduce their car insurance premiums by downsizing may want to take a look at a model from Daihatsu.

The manufacturer claimed no other vehicle in its class can match the performance, low emissions and fuel economy of the Sirion.

Capable of accelerating from zero to 60 mph in 13.5 seconds, the car boasts a top speed of 99.4 mph.

Buyers of the model will also qualify for relatively cheap road tax due to the fact it offers CO2 emissions of 118 g/km - meaning annual vehicle excise duty for the Sirion stands at £35.

In addition to this, Daihatsu Sirion pointed out the auto can cover 165 miles on £10 worth of fuel.

Operations director Paul Hegarty said: "It's the car all families and businesses should be looking at, offering class-leading economy, performance and emissions."

Motorists may also find the Sirion qualifies for low cost motor insurance as a result of its small engine size.
